.container { position: relative; overflow-x: hidden; /*max-width: 1920px; margin: 0 auto;*/ } .pr { position: relative; } .villas_banner { width: 100%; height: auto; overflow: hidden; } .villas_banner img { display: block; width: 100%; height: auto; } .item { width: 100%; position: relative; } .villas_abs { width: 1280px; position: absolute; left: 50%; transform: translateX(-50%); top: 120px; } .title{ text-align:center;} .title .tit{ color:#141414; font-size:42px; line-height:55px; margin-bottom:20px;letter-spacing: 2px;} .title .tit span{ color:#e60021;} .title .info{ font-size:14px; color:#444444; line-height:25px; letter-spacing:5px;} .title .line{ width:46px; height:2px; background:#454545; margin:20px auto 0 auto;} .villas_stand { width: 100%; height: auto; overflow: hidden; margin-top: 80px; } .villas_stand img { display: block; width: 100%; height: auto; } .villas_item_01_01 { height: 476px; background: url(https://xystcdn.xydec.com.cn/zt/business/images/villas_01_01.jpg) no-repeat center center/cover; } .villas_item_01_02 { height: 477px; background: url(https://xystcdn.xydec.com.cn/zt/business/images/villas_01_02.jpg) no-repeat center center/cover; } .villas_item_01_03 { height: 476px; background: url(https://xystcdn.xydec.com.cn/zt/business/images/villas_01_03.jpg) no-repeat center center/cover; } .custom_item_01_01 { height: 500px; background: url(https://xystcdn.xydec.com.cn/zt/business/images/custom_01_01.jpg) no-repeat center center/cover; } .custom_item_01_02 { height: 501px; background: url(https://xystcdn.xydec.com.cn/zt/business/images/custom_01_02.jpg) no-repeat center center/cover; } .custom_item_01_03 { height: 500px; background: url(https://xystcdn.xydec.com.cn/zt/business/images/custom_01_03.jpg) no-repeat center center/cover; } .deluxe_item_01_01 { height: 526px; background: url(https://xystcdn.xydec.com.cn/zt/business/images/deluxe_01_01.jpg) no-repeat center center/cover; } .deluxe_item_01_02 { height: 526px; background: url(https://xystcdn.xydec.com.cn/zt/business/images/deluxe_01_02.jpg) no-repeat center center/cover; } .deluxe_item_01_03 { height: 526px; background: url(https://xystcdn.xydec.com.cn/zt/business/images/deluxe_01_03.jpg) no-repeat center center/cover; } .renovation_item_01_01 { height: 580px; background: url(https://xystcdn.xydec.com.cn/zt/business/images/renovation_01_01.jpg) no-repeat center center/cover; } .renovation_item_01_02 { height: 581px; background: url(https://xystcdn.xydec.com.cn/zt/business/images/renovation_01_02.jpg) no-repeat center center/cover; } .renovation_item_01_03 { height: 580px; background: url(https://xystcdn.xydec.com.cn/zt/business/images/renovation_01_03.jpg) no-repeat center center/cover; } .villas_item_02 { height: auto; background: url(https://xystcdn.xydec.com.cn/zt/business/images/villas_02.jpg) no-repeat center center/cover; padding: 80px; } .more { width: 280px; height: 60px; line-height: 60px; text-align: center; border-radius: 10px; font-size: 20px; background: #e60021; color: #fff; margin: 50px auto 0; cursor: pointer; } .case_tab { width: 680px; display: flex; justify-content: space-between; margin: 50px auto; } .case_tab_item { font-size: 16px; color: #454545; cursor: pointer; font-weight: bold; padding: 0 36px; background: url(https://xystcdn.xydec.com.cn/zt/business/images/tab_icon.png) no-repeat right 50%; } .case_tab_item:last-child { background: none; } .case_tab_item.active { color: #e50120; } .custom .case_swiper, .renovation .case_swiper { margin: 50px auto 0; } .case_swiper { width: 100%; height: auto; position: relative; box-shadow: 0 0 20px rgba(0, 0, 0, 0.2); } .case_swiper .list .img img { display: block; width: 100%; height: auto; } .case_swiper .case-prev{ width:18px; height:33px; background:url(https://xystcdn.xydec.com.cn/zt/business/images/arrow_l.png) no-repeat 50% 50%; position:absolute; z-index:10; top:50%; margin-top:-16px;left:-55px; outline:none; cursor:pointer;} .case_swiper .case-next{width:18px; height:33px; background:url(https://xystcdn.xydec.com.cn/zt/business/images/arrow_r.png) no-repeat 50% 50%; position:absolute; z-index:10; top:50%; margin-top:-16px;right:-55px; outline:none; cursor:pointer;} .newhome_item_01 { height: auto; background: url(https://xystcdn.xydec.com.cn/zt/business/images/newhome_01.jpg) no-repeat center center/cover; padding: 120px 0 80px; } .newhome_item_01 .villas_abs { position: relative; top: 0; } .villas_item_03 { height: auto; background: url(https://xystcdn.xydec.com.cn/zt/business/images/villas_03.jpg) no-repeat center center/cover; padding: 60px 0; } .custom_item_03 { background: url(https://xystcdn.xydec.com.cn/zt/business/images/custom_03.jpg) no-repeat center center/cover; } .renovation_item_03 { background: url(https://xystcdn.xydec.com.cn/zt/business/images/renovation_03.jpg) no-repeat center center/cover; } .deluxe_item_03 { background: url(https://xystcdn.xydec.com.cn/zt/business/images/deluxe_03.jpg) no-repeat center center/cover; } .newhome_item_03 { background: url(https://xystcdn.xydec.com.cn/zt/business/images/newhome_03.jpg) no-repeat center center/cover; } .foot_item { width: 650px; margin: 0 auto; position: relative; left: 300px; } .foot_item .queryoffer { margin-left: 130px; } .foot_item .title .tit{ color: #f1e0ce; } .foot_item .title .line { background: #f1e0ce; } .foot_item .title .info{ margin: 30px 0 50px; font-size: 22px; color: #f1e0ce; } .foot_form .form-item { margin-bottom: 20px; } .foot_form .form-item input { width: 420px; height: 50px; line-height: 50px; border-radius: 50px; font-size: 16px; color: #333; background: #fcfcfc; text-align: center; position: relative; } .foot_form .form-item-submit button { width: 420px; height: 50px; line-height: 50px; border-radius: 50px; font-size: 16px; color: #fff; background: #e60021; text-align: center; position: relative; cursor: pointer; }